To review:

The role of liver as well as lungs in the waste elimination from the body.

Introduction:

The urinary system of the body functions in eliminating the waste product from the body. Other than the urinary system, there are other tissue and organs that contribute to the process of excretion of waste materials or toxic substances from the body.
